“We will hold them responsible for the failure of the planes” – El Financiero
Share on FacebookShare on Twitter

The chorus of Boeing critics rose when… The director of the American Airlines Group criticized the plane maker Due to a series of quality failures that grounded aircraft and disrupted the operations of many airlines.

“We will hold them responsible” American CEO Robert Isom said on a conference call Thursday to discuss quarterly results. “Boeing needs to get its act together. The problems they have been facing for several years are unacceptable“.

Isom joins his counterparts at Alaska Airlines and United Airlines, who have expressed their frustration privately and publicly in recent days over… The crisis affecting the aircraft manufacturer. The Boeing 737 Max 9 was involved in a serious safety incident earlier this month, prompting authorities to ground the model and intensify scrutiny of the company's manufacturing.

The problems airlines face go beyond just irritation. Alaska Air said Thursday it would suffer $150 million impact of downtime Growth plans will have to slow down. Southwest Airlines It said it no longer expects to take delivery of the smaller Max 7 jets this year and has reduced the number of aircraft deliveries it expects “due to ongoing supply chain challenges faced by Boeing.”

United cited Boeing's inability to meet its contractual obligations when the airline said this week It has canceled the yet-to-be-delivered Max 10 from its internal plans.

The fallout puts renewed pressure on Boeing CEO Dave Calhoun and other members of the executive team. Isom did not name any of the company's leaders specifically.

“No matter who you are, Boeing has to come together and get back on track,” he said.
